Metropolitan Commercial Bank’s Great Neck team recently delivered 66 new and slightly used winter coats to Long Island Cares, Inc. for distribution to families in need all across Long Island.

The coats were collected during Metropolitan Commercial Bank’s 2017 holiday season coat drive. Coats were donated by Bank clients, Great Neck residents and Bank employees — a  demonstration of community spirit and collaborative relationship that has been cultivated between the Bank and the Great Neck community over the past two years.

“The Great Neck community, once again, joined with us in providing warmth and the hope that these coats represent to so many families across Nassau and Suffolk counties,” stated Laura Capra, Senior Vice President and Head of Retail Banking for Metropolitan Commercial Bank. “Metropolitan Commercial Bank is committed to giving back to the communities we serve and the compassion shown by all those who donated makes this goal possible.”

“For the second year in a row, our friends over at Metropolitan Commercial Bank’s Great Neck banking center have generously donated coats to Long Island Cares—helping local families stay warm this winter,” noted William Gonyou, Long Island Cares Community Events and Food Drive manager. “We look forward to this continued partnership in the years ahead as we remain vigilant in providing basic humanitarian needs to those less fortunate across Long Island.”

Metropolitan Commercial Bank also hosted coat drives at its New York headquarters and four banking centers in Manhattan and Brooklyn. Coats collected at those locations were delivered to New York Cares for distribution to deserving families across the city’s five boroughs.
